Pair of Louis XVI period torches with military trophies

Circa 1770-1780

Finely chased and gilded bronze. The base has a double projection decorated with godrooned motifs, a line of pearls and four lion skins. The shaft is in the form of an entwined lictor beam decorated with garlands of flowers and a sword and axe. A ring at the top features reserves alternating with knotted ribbons.

H 25 cm D 15 cm
